Basic facts about this digital color

The digital color #EEE89C is classified in the Register under the Yellow Color Family, with High Saturation and Very Light brightness. In numbers: rgb(238, 232, 156) (93.3% red, 91% green, 61.2% blue), or CMYK 0 / 2 / 32 / 7 for print. New to color codes? See our guide to RGB color codes.

The color #EEE89C reads as a energetic, saturated yellow and appears airy and pastel-like. Designers typically reach for tones like this for clean interfaces where content needs room to breathe. In The Official Register of Color Names it is practically indistinguishable from Cool Yellow (#ECEA98). Its next-closest registered neighbors are Soft Yellow (#EEEE9B) and Sandwisp (#F5E7A2).

Technically, the mix leans on its red channel (rgb(238, 232, 156)), which gives #EEE89C its character. If you plan to put text on a #EEE89C background, choose black — the contrast ratio is 16.7:1 (passing WCAG AAA), while white manages only 1.3:1. #EEE89C color harmonies

Color harmonies are pleasing color schemes created according to their position on a color wheel.

Complementary

Complementary color schemes are made by picking two opposite colors con the color wheel. They appear vibrant near to each other.

Split complementary

Split complementary schemes are like complementary but they uses two adiacent colors of the complement. They are more flexible than complementary ones.

Analogous

Analogous color schemes are made by picking three col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. They are perceived as calm and serene.

Triadic

Triadic color schemes are created by picking three colors equally spaced on the color wheel. They appear quite contrasted and multicolored.

Tetradic

Tetradic color schemes are made form two couples of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.

Square

Square color schemes are like tetradic arranged in a square instead of rectangle. Colors appear even more contrasting.
